What are the differences between the Phaeton and the Passat?

I've been driving Volkswagen cars for many years. The Phaeton and Passat may look like sibling models, but they drive completely differently. The Phaeton is Volkswagen's top luxury model, costing significantly more with a starting price over 600,000 yuan. It features full leather seats with heating and massage functions, rear legroom spacious enough to lie down, and delivers a first-class cabin experience with exceptional quietness and comfort. Its air suspension system allows height adjustment and provides excellent vibration absorption. The Passat is much more affordable, priced around 200,000 yuan, with standard material seats and moderate space suitable for daily commuting. It offers agile handling but with more noticeable road noise. The Phaeton competes with premium cars like the Audi A8, comes with higher maintenance costs, and is more challenging to park. Overall, the Phaeton emphasizes prestige and comfort, while the Passat focuses on practicality and cost-effectiveness - the choice depends on personal budget and needs.

What does 2.0i mean?

2.0 refers to a displacement of 2.0L, typically a 4-cylinder engine; the 'i' stands for fuel injection, which is the abbreviation of the English word 'injection.' This means the engine is a 2.0L fuel-injected engine. Below are introductions to other related units: 1. L is the unit for displacement, meaning liter. 2. T refers to a turbocharged engine model (Turbo). 3. i indicates a fuel-injected engine, also known as EFI. Here are some considerations: A 2.0T turbocharged engine is essentially a 2.0L naturally aspirated engine fitted with a turbocharger to boost the engine's output power and torque. However, this can shorten the engine's lifespan, so turbocharged engines generally have a shorter life compared to naturally aspirated ones. Additionally, they require more complicated maintenance and higher upkeep costs. Naturally aspirated engines are considered more refined because they deliver smoother and more linear power output.

What are the reasons for the Audi A6L instrument panel having no power and failing to start?

Audi A6L instrument panel having no power and failing to start may be due to the following reasons: 1. Battery issues. For example, the battery has reached the end of its lifespan, or the battery terminals are loose, resulting in poor contact, or the terminals may be oxidized. 2. The starter fuse is blown. 3. If all the indicator lights on the instrument panel are off and the engine shuts down immediately after starting, it is likely that there is an issue with the instrument panel, with a common cause being damage to the instrument CPU. Additional information: You can first press the horn to see if it sounds. If the horn sounds loud, the battery is fine; if the horn does not sound or the sound is very weak, it indicates that the battery is low on power. Furthermore, if there is no sound at all when turning the key, it can basically be confirmed that the battery has completely discharged.
